10 years of RODENSTOCK Instruments

Keeping the optician in focus: TOMEY and RODENSTOCK Instruments create synergies in end-customer business

RODENSTOCK Instruments has operated as a business unit of TOMEY GmbH since 2011. Based in Nuremberg, these two specialists in precision diagnostic instruments for ophthalmology and ophthalmic optics have been successfully collaborating within Germany, throughout Europe, and on the global market. By joining forces they aimed to pool the strengths of the two companies and draw on their combined dealer network to expand their presence in global growth markets. They expanded the refraction and contact lens fitting business areas to meet demands that had been brought to their attention by opticians. The result was an expanded service and product portfolio. This success shows that RODENSTOCK Instruments and TOMEY were on the right path, and they are now working together to plan for the future.

“Integrating RODENSTOCK Instruments enabled us to combine tradition with innovation,” comments Christa Papesch, General Manager of TOMEY GmbH. “In the last ten years we’ve significantly expanded the international market share of RODENSTOCK Instruments in the areas of ophthalmic optics, optometry, and ophthalmology, and we’ve quadrupled the size of our dealer network.” Not only is the new collaborative arrangement proving successful in the German and European markets, but strong sales partners have also been found in South America, Asia, and Australia.

NEW AND INNOVATIVE DEVELOPMENTS FOR THE GLOBAL MARKET

The competitive pressure facing local opticians from major optical chains and online suppliers has become extreme. To survive on the market, these SMEs have to score points through consulting, service, and technical equipment in particular. “We’ve observed that our customers are increasingly facing problems in this area,” Papesch notes. “So, we want to offer opticians competitive solutions, whether in the form of consulting services or innovative devices.” Based on this strategy, the portfolio of RODENSTOCK Instruments has been expanded to include the products ALINO®, TopaScope® and FundusScope, which opticians can use to provide state-of-the-art examination methods like fundus screening and non-contact tonometry.

To introduce the new devices, RODENSTOCK Instruments offers its sales partners regular training at the company’s European headquarters in Nuremberg. “Putting up our new building in 2016 fulfilled a number of wishes,” says Papesch. “We created space for new employees, multiplied our storage capacity sevenfold, and established a central training center.” In response to the Co¬vid-19 situation, they converted their training program into a series of online lectures.

GOALS FOR THE NEXT TEN YEARS

RODENSTOCK Instruments has also set itself ambitious targets for the next decade. The company is taking a positive view of the current trend toward multifunctional devices and would like to expand its portfolio, in addition to the fields of video technology and tear film analysis.

“We perceive ourselves as solution providers for opticians and optometrists and will do all we can to achieve steady, sustainable growth. For the future, we’ll continue being a partner our customers can trust, one that keeps a constant focus on their needs and trends,” summarizes Papesch.
